Google Ads API.
Y sí. La mejor herramienta de marketing de Google –Google Ads– tiene su propia API (Interfaz de Programación de Aplicaciones)
En 2020 Google anunció que su tan esperada API de Google Ads se estaba moviendo oficialmente de Beta a disponibilidad general.
Los ingenieros de Marketing Branding hemos estado utilizando la API de Google Ads desde su disponibilidad beta en 2018 (llamada por ese entonces Google AdWords API).
Y sí. Podríamos decir que estamos bastante satisfechos con varias mejoras impactantes sobre la API de AdWords.
¿Hay diferencias con la versión de Google Ads UI (acrónimo de User Interface), la que usa todo el mundo?
Chécalo aquí!

¿Qué Conviene Más? Google Ads API o la Google Ads UI
Google Ads UI (la versión común y silvestre) es ideal para aquellos anunciantes pequeños que no requieren mayor control o flexibilidad.
Es rápido de configurar, no demasiado complejo de usar y fácil de publicar anuncios de banner simples.
Pero eso es todo. No es una plataforma de marketing en ningún caso.
¿Su problema? Aqui los revisamos
Los 5 Problemas de Google Ads UI
- Sólo proporciona una funcionalidad de API limitada.
- No ofrece la posibilidad de utilizar varias redes publicitarias, Data Management Platform (DMP) o Digital Signal Processor (DSP).
- Tampoco es ideal para un anunciante que utiliza una plataforma de gestión creativa (CMP), ya que los datos de seguimiento pueden estar restringidos (en algunos casos).
- Se debe utilizar etiquetas de terceros, que no limitan la funcionalidad, pero pueden limitar el envío de informes a Google en los mismos casos.
- Hay que cargar etiquetas manualmente.
Google Ads API y sus 7 Ventajas Asombrosas
La API de Google Ads está pensada para áreas de TI de grandes empresas o corporaciones o para agencias de marketing grandes que administran múltiples cuentas de clientes o grandes campañas.
Esta API permite a los desarrolladores crear aplicaciones que interactúan directamente con el servidor de Google Ads.
Con estas aplicaciones los anunciantes y terceros pueden administrar de manera más rápidamente (y posiblemente más eficiente) las cuentas y campañas de Google Ads, grandes o complejas.
Vemos aquí sus ventajas directas:
1. Programar Mejor Palabras Clave, Textos de Anuncios, páginas de destino e informes personalizados.
Esto permite a los usuarios el gestionar de manera más rápida las cuentas y anuncios. Se puede ganar mucho tiempo.
La API de Ads puede ayudar a automatizar la generación de la URL de un sitio web, los textos de los anuncios, las sugerencias de palabras clave y los informes personalizados.
2. Integración Directa con Inventario en Web
La API permite integrar mejor los datos de Google Ads con algún sistema de inventario para administrar campañas en función de las existencias.
3. Permite Implementar Herramientas de Terceros
La API también habilita la opción de desarrollar herramientas y aplicaciones adicionales para ayudarlo a administrar cuentas.
Un desarrollador de software puede desarrollar más aplicaciones que mejorarán las herramientas que una empresa necesita para administrar sus cuentas de Google Ads.
4. Tiempo de Uso
Quizás el beneficio más reconocible es la eliminación de la necesidad de incluir a los administradores de Google Ads en la lista blanca para usar la API del servicio de pedido de presupuesto para agregar la configuración de facturación y los presupuestos de la cuenta.
5. Mejoras en Cambios de Protocolos
Lo primero que se debe decir que, a diferencia de la API de Google AdWords que utilizaba el protocolo SOAP, la API de Google Ads utiliza gRPC para transportar datos.
(cómo no…. gRPC fue desarrollado por Google)
Cabe señalar que gRPC opera con un sistema de llamada a procedimiento remoto de código abierto y utiliza como transporte HTTP/2 y Protocol Buffers como lenguaje de descripción de interfaz.
La ventaja de este cambio es que gRPC usa menos memoria, puede reutilizar conexiones para evitar costosos apretones de manos de conexión repetitivos y habilita la API de transmisión para consultar informes grandes.
Una mejora increíblemente beneficiosa para plataformas como adVantage que se ocupan de grandes escalas de cuentas y campañas.
Se puede acceder a la API a través de gRPC y JSON REST.
6. Cuenta con una Diversa Biblioteca de Lenguajes Disponibles
Para comenzar, actualmente proporcionamos bibliotecas cliente en los siguientes lenguajes de programación:
- Java
- PHP
- Perl
- Python
- .NET
- Ruby
7. Mejor Data en Tiempo Real
Con la API de Google Ads se puede obtener estimaciones de tráfico en las impresiones previstas, informe sobre el rendimiento real de su campaña de Adwords y tasas de clics.